ROI and Payback Periods

The return on investment (ROI) for smart roof panels varies across different Australian regions due to factors like solar irradiance and local energy costs. However, the overall trend indicates that smart panels offer a faster payback period compared to conventional panels.

Example: 6.6kW System in Melbourne

A 6.6kW smart solar system installed in Melbourne can yield an impressive ROI. Given Melbourne’s moderate climate and energy prices, homeowners can expect to recoup their investment in approximately 5 to 7 years. This is quicker than the average payback period for traditional systems, which can be up to 10 years.

Australian Policies and Incentives

Australia’s renewable energy policies and incentives significantly impact the adoption of smart solar technologies. Key incentives include Small-scale Technology Certificates (STCs), Large-scale Generation Certificates (LGCs), and various state-specific rebates that make solar investments more affordable.

Example: DNSP Export Limits in NSW

In New South Wales, Distribution Network Service Providers (DNSPs) impose export limits on solar installations to manage grid stability. Understanding these limits is crucial for homeowners looking to maximize their solar savings.
